Key ceremony checklist — item 7 (SpoolServe)

Confirm the signing key for the SpoolServe printer-spooler microservice has been escrowed and that both custodians witnessed the seal. The security reviewer should verify the escrow envelope matches the ceremony log before countersigning. Once verified, record the recovery passphrase for the escrowed key directly below this item.

vault phrase of yaguf-hahaf = druath-holix

**Onboarding: Wiki roles — Hollowbrook docs platform**

Three roles: reader, editor, steward. Stewards manage page ACLs and space settings; editors modify content; readers are default. Role grants flow through the Hollowbrook directory groups — never assign per-user. Maintainers syncing role definitions run the ACL exporter, which requires a signed config push. Exports are verified server-side before apply. The deploy key the exporter signs with is recorded below for reference.

deploy key for kahag-kagaf: bky9_uLYdkfG6Z

# Pagination config — Lanternfish Public API
#
# Welcome aboard. All list endpoints are cursor-paginated; offset params
# were removed in v3. PAGE_SIZE_DEFAULT=25 and PAGE_SIZE_MAX=100 are hard
# caps enforced at the gateway, not per-route. Cursors are opaque — never
# parse them client-side or in tests. Raising PAGE_SIZE_MAX needs a perf
# review first. Cursors are signed before leaving the service, and the
# signing secret is set on the line directly below.

vault entry, yagef-bahop: COURIER_KEY29=5cc62eb51255862256337c33c5be9

**Q: Where is the first-aid room and how do I get in?**

The first-aid room at Calverley House is on the ground floor, just past the print hub, marked with a green cross. It's kept locked to protect supplies, but it is never off-limits in an emergency. Trained first aiders are listed on the noticeboard outside. New starters can open the door with the keypad code below.

badge for bahop-tajof: bdg-SYX-0